Kiwi® Complete Vacuum Delivery System
The Kiwi® OmniCup® Vacuum Delivery Device is a single-use, vacuum-assisted obstetric device designed to support controlled and safe assisted vaginal delivery in labour and delivery units. Engineered for versatility, the OmniCup® features a flexible stem and low-profile cup, allowing optimal placement over the fetal flexion point regardless of fetal head position.
Part of the Kiwi® Complete Vacuum Delivery System, the OmniCup® incorporates PalmPump™ technology, enabling a single clinician to generate and control vacuum pressure with precision. Its disposable, DEHP-free construction enhances infection control while simplifying workflow in high-volume maternity settings.
Key Technical Specifications
Device Type
Single-use vacuum-assisted fetal delivery device
Cup Design
OmniCup® with low-profile design for easier insertion
Flexible stem for accurate placement over the flexion point
Suitable for a wide range of fetal head positions
Vacuum Generation
Integrated PalmPump™ manual vacuum pump
Single-operator use for improved procedural control
Safety & Performance Features
Traction Force Indicator to measure applied traction force
Designed to support controlled, incremental traction
DEHP-free materials
Sterility & Usage
Sterile, disposable, single-patient use
Reduces cross-contamination risk and reprocessing time

Clinical Indications Include:
Prolonged second stage of labour
Maternal exhaustion
Non-reassuring fetal status requiring expedited delivery
Situations where controlled assisted delivery is clinically indicated
